EMPTY SYSTEM FUNCTION
The empty system function is recommended before storing, for frost protection or before taking to repair.
1. Press settings, cleaning & maintenance and the empty system button. Remove the water tank.
2. When the empty system function is completed, the appliance will switch off automatically.
IMPORTANT: After performing Empty System Function, press the Hot Water button until water dispense from spout when the machine is used again.
MANUAL RINSING
You can perform a manual rinsing cycle to clean the coffee nozzle after use, or after the appliance has not been used for a long period of time.
1. Press settings, Cleaning & maintenance, and manual rinsing.
WARNING: Hot water will be dispensed from coffee spout into external drip tray. Avoid contact with splashes of water.
2. After rinsing, the appliance will return to the last page.
CLEANING THE APPLIANCE
1. Disconnect the power cord from the mains supply outlet.
2. Pour out all water in both the internal and external drip trays.
3. Use a damped cloth or non-scratching cleaner to clean the water stains on the appliance. Make sure it is dry before reinstalling it.
IMPORTANT: Never use any abrasive, vinegar or descaling agents not included in the box to clean the appliance.

CLEANING DRIP TRAY AND COFFEE GROUNDS CONTAINER
Empty and clean the drip tray every day.
1. Pull the external drip tray out of the machine. Empty the water left in drip tray and rinse with fresh water. Dry it afterwards.
2. Slide open internal drip tray and coffee ground container. Empty the coffee ground container and rinse with fresh water. Dry it afterwards. Do not insert it while it’s still wet.
3. Put back the coffee grounds container in internal drip tray.
4. Insert the external drip tray at its original position.

CLEANING THE MILK FROTH SYSTEM
Note: It is important to do this step maximum 30 minutes after using the milk frother. This is to keep the milk frother in a good condition.
1. Take out the spout cover and remove the milk frother.

2. Take apart the milk frother and clean with fresh water. You can use the bristle of the brush to clean the plastic part to ensure there is no milk residues left.

3. Assemble the milk frother, and insert it into the coffee machine.
CLEANING THE MILK CONTAINER AND CONNECTION TUBE
It is important to perform this step daily to make sure the automatic milk frother running in good condition.
1. Empty the milk container and wash with fresh water. Remove the connection rubber and container tube from lid. After cleaning and drying, assemble the parts to the lid.
Make sure it is correctly assembled.
2. Clean both ends of connection tube with fresh water. Make sure the hole on tube connector as below is clean. You can use needle or bristle of the brush to clean the ends.

CLEANING WATER TANK
Lift the water tank out of the machine and rinse it thoroughly with fresh water. Empty any remaining water and dry it before placing it back into the machine.
